The Auditorium of the Cini Foundation is the stage for Acqua Rotta, a concert for cello and narrator with Mario Brunello and Mariangela Gualtieri. Also on stage is “quasi-zero”, an installation by Gianandrea Gazzola. The event is part of the 2023 concert season of Asolo Musica, an event scheduled until December 16 with the artistic direction of Federico Pupo. The beautiful concert hall of Lo Squero, whose backdrop is an immense window that opens onto the Basin of San Marco, is the perfect place for a dialogue between music and poetry that sees the theme of water as the protagonist, felt and sung as precious substance, alive and, despite its many names, only one. The text of Acqua Rotta is composed largely of unpublished verses, written for this occasion by Mariangela Gualtieri, one of the most interesting and fascinating figures of poet, playwright and actress. The musical score belongs to the cello of Mario Brunello, one of the most complete and sought-after artists of his generation, who for this project combines the perfect sound architectures of Johann Sebastian Bach with the contemporary music of Sofia Gubajdulina, Peter Joshua Sculthorpe and the young Lamberto Curtoni.
